Iran plays strategic role in transporting goods to Europe
Austrian Ambassador to Iran Stefan Scholz saying on Sunday that Iran plays a crucial role in transporting goods to Europe called for promotion of bilateral ties, AVA Diplomatic reports.
In a meeting with the Head of Gilan province Chamber of Commerce, Industries, Mines and Agriculture in Rasht Hadi Tizhoush-Taban, he added, “Gilan is the third province I have so far visited and our aim is to forge close ties with the country.”
“I feel myself at home in the province and one of my objectives behind visiting the province is t express willingness for close cooperation between Austria and Iran,” he said.
Meanwhile, Austrian Embassy’s commercial attaché put the value of Iran’s exports to his country at 120 million euros in 2017, saying that the figure registered a 50 percent increase compared to that for the year earlier.
Cristoph Grab Mayer further noted that Iran’s imports from Austria stood at 300 million euros, up by ten percent compared to last year.
He also hailed commonalties between Austria and Gilan, saying that due attention has not been paid to the Caspian Sea as much as it deserves.
For his part, Tizhoush-Taban referred to the economic capacities of the province, saying that Anzali and Astara ports and Anzali Free Zone boast of major capacities for transporting goods and handling exports and imports.
He also highlighted the province’s economic capacities for exports and imports.
